Systemic circulation is the circulation of the blood to all parts of the body except the lungs. Systemic circulation is the portion of the cardiovascular system which transports oxygenated blood away from the heart, to the rest of the body, and returns oxygen-depleted blood back to the heart. Systemic circulation is, distance-wise, much longer than pulmonary circulation, transporting blood to every part of the body.

To understand why the systemic circulatory system supplies blood to all organs except the lungs, we need to have knowledge about how blood circulation works in the human body.

1. First, it is crucial to know that the heart is responsible for pumping blood throughout the body. It consists of four chambers: two atria (left and right) and two ventricles (left and right).

2. Blood is pumped out of the heart into the arteries, which are blood vessels that carry oxygenated blood away from the heart. The initial part of the systemic circulatory system begins with the aorta, which is the largest artery in the body.

3. The aorta carries oxygenated blood directly from the left ventricle of the heart and branches out into smaller arteries, which further divide into arterioles.

4. Arterioles lead into tiny capillaries, where the exchange of oxygen, nutrients, and waste products occurs at the cellular level within the tissues and organs.

5. After exchanging oxygen and nutrients with the tissues at the capillary level, the blood, now deoxygenated and filled with waste products, enters small venules.

6. Venules merge to form larger veins, which ultimately lead back to the heart via the superior and inferior vena cava.

Now, coming back to the question, the systemic circulatory system supplies blood from the heart to all organs except the lungs. This is because the pulmonary circulatory system is responsible for carrying deoxygenated blood from the heart to the lungs, where it picks up oxygen and gets rid of carbon dioxide.

In summary, the systemic circulatory system is designed to supply oxygenated blood to all organs and tissues of the body, except the lungs, while the pulmonary circulatory system deals specifically with the lungs' blood flow.
